SOCi
Venture Round in 2023
SOCi, Inc. is a social media management platform designed to help enterprises, multi-location brands, and service providers effectively manage their online presence. Founded in 2012 and headquartered in San Diego, California, the company offers a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) platform that equips social media managers with essential tools for account management, campaign execution, and reputation oversight. SOCi serves a diverse clientele, including the property management industry, agencies, brands, and franchises, empowering them to automate and scale their marketing efforts across various locations and digital channels. Utilizing advanced generative AI and machine learning, the SOCi platform delivers actionable insights and recommendations, enhancing customer engagement and ensuring a robust digital footprint. With a focus on brand consistency and local optimization, SOCi aids businesses in managing their online reputation while driving significant marketing results.
Inscripta
Venture Round in 2023
Inscripta, Inc. is a gene editing technology company based in Boulder, Colorado, with additional offices in Pleasanton and San Diego, California. Founded in 2015, Inscripta focuses on developing CRISPR enzymes, specifically MADzymes, for precision gene editing. The company has created a benchtop platform for scalable digital genome engineering, which includes an instrument, consumables, software, and assays that facilitate a fully automated workflow. This platform allows for massively parallel and trackable editing of single cells, significantly enhancing the scale and efficiency of gene editing research. By making its MAD7 CRISPR nuclease freely available for research and development, Inscripta aims to remove existing technical and licensing barriers, thereby empowering scientists and fostering a new era of biological discovery.
Embodied
Venture Round in 2022
Embodied, Inc. is a robotics company based in Pasadena, California, specializing in the development of personal companion robots aimed at enhancing care and wellness. Founded in 2016 and formerly known as CareBots, Inc., the company has created Moxie, an interactive robot designed for children that promotes social, emotional, and cognitive development through play-based learning. Drawing on over 14 years of research in socially assistive robotics from the University of Southern California and extensive experience in consumer robotics, Embodied combines advanced artificial intelligence with engaging storytelling and animation techniques. The company's mission is to improve the quality of life for individuals and families by providing life-like, interactive robots that serve as motivators, coaches, and companions, empowering users to improve their own well-being.
Menlo Micro
Series C in 2022
Menlo Micro, Inc. specializes in the design and development of electronic switches, particularly through its innovative Ideal Switch technology. This electromechanical switch is capable of handling both AC/DC and RF signals, making it suitable for a range of applications including high-power tunable resonators, filters, broadband power amplifier impedance matching, and electronically steerable antennas. The company's products are utilized in various industries, such as battery management, home automation, electronic vehicles, medical instrumentation, and the industrial Internet of Things, as well as in next generation 5G mobile networks. Founded in 2016 and headquartered in Irvine, California, Menlo Micro aims to enhance the efficiency and performance of advanced systems under high-stress conditions.
Freeletics
Series B in 2020
Freeletics GmbH is a digital fitness company headquartered in Munich, Germany, founded in 2013. It specializes in developing a fitness application that provides personalized, AI-driven coaching to enhance both physical fitness and mental strength. The application offers tools for workout routines, nutrition coaching, and health assessments, enabling users to engage in training without the need for equipment or a gym. By focusing on individual goals and promoting elements such as willpower and confidence, Freeletics aims to help users achieve their fullest potential in both fitness and lifestyle.
Cyberinc Corporation is a cybersecurity company based in San Ramon, California, with additional offices in India and the Philippines. Formed through the merger of Spikes Security and Aurionpro’s Security Division, it focuses on providing advanced solutions to protect enterprises from web, email, and document-based threats. The company offers the Isla Malware Isolation platform, which utilizes isolation technology to neutralize threats before they can impact organizations, simplifying security strategies and ensuring immediate protection. Cyberinc aims to help enterprises secure their digital operations and expand their security perimeter, addressing critical challenges such as information loss from web-based malware and unauthorized access. With a commitment to safeguarding over 100 million identities worldwide, Cyberinc delivers scalable and high-performance security products tailored for enterprise needs.
RiskSense
Series B in 2018
RiskSense, Inc. specializes in cyber risk management solutions, offering a cloud-based platform that enables organizations to assess and manage their cybersecurity risks effectively. The RiskSense Platform allows users to evaluate their cyber risk exposure across a broad attack surface, orchestrate remediation efforts, and monitor outcomes. Key services include RiskSense Vulnerability Discovery, which provides regular vulnerability assessments to identify security weaknesses, and RiskSense Attack Surface Validation, which assesses vulnerabilities that could be exploited by cyber adversaries. The platform employs risk-based scoring and analytics to present a comprehensive view of cybersecurity risks, allowing organizations to prioritize remediation activities based on critical security weaknesses. Founded in 2006 and headquartered in Sunnyvale, California, RiskSense also has offices in Albuquerque, New Mexico, and India.
IdentityMind Global
Series B in 2014
IdentityMind specializes in providing a software-as-a-service (SaaS) platform focused on online risk management and compliance automation. The company aims to help businesses mitigate client onboarding and transaction fraud while enhancing anti-money laundering (AML), sanctions screening, and know your customer (KYC) processes. Utilizing eDNA™ technology, IdentityMind continuously builds, validates, and risk scores digital identities to ensure compliance and safety throughout the customer lifecycle. The platform securely tracks various transaction entities, such as consumers and merchants, to develop payment reputations. This capability enables businesses to identify and reduce potential fraud, assess merchant account applications, facilitate account onboarding, and implement identity verification services, ultimately promoting safer e-commerce transactions.
Spikes Security
Series A in 2014
Founded in 2012, Spikes Security is focused on delivering secure, scalable, high performance appliance and software solutions that empower businesses with the freedom to safely leverage the web without fear of cyber-attacks. Its flagship offering is a powerful web malware isolation system that prevents all browser-borne malware from entering corporate networks and infecting endpoints, including mobile devices, without requiring installation of any endpoint software.
